About Bob
Bob Anderton heads Washington Bike Law. He is a daily bike commuter with three decades of experience successfully representing injured bicyclists. He is Peer Review Rated by Martindale-Hubbell as AV® Preeminent™ 5 out of 5, holding the highest possible ratings for legal knowledge, analytical capabilities, judgment, communication ability, and legal experience. He is also a Member of National Trial Lawyers' Top 100 Trial Lawyers and rated 10/10 by AVVO. Bob founded Anderton Law Office in 1992 and has since focused on bike law, representing clients in almost every factual scenario imaginable. He holds a degree in journalism and his scholarly work was published in the Iowa Law Review in 1992. He has served as an editor for legal publications and volunteered on the boards of Bike Works and Seattle Neighborhood Greenways, advocating for safer streets and empowering youth through cycling.
